Spaghetti And Spinach

  • Total Time: 15 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ings

Ingredients

– 2 tablespoons of olive oil

– 3 sliced garlic cloves

– 16 ounces of fresh baby spinach (washed)

– Salt and pepper to taste

– 1 pound of spaghetti

– ยฝ cup of grated Parmesan or Pecorino Romano cheese

– More grated Parmesan or Pecorino Romano cheese for serving

Instructions

1-Getting spaghetti and spinach ready is straightforward and fun, especially when you follow these clear steps. Start by heating 2 tablespoons of olive oil in a large deep frying pan over medium-high heat, which sets the base for the flavors. Add 3 sliced garlic cloves and cook them until softened but not browned, taking about a minute to build that savory aroma.

2-Next, toss in the 16 ounces of fresh baby spinach that’s already washed, and sautรฉ it with the garlic until it wilts down, which happens quickly. Season this mixture with salt and pepper to taste, then remove it from the heat to lock in the freshness. While that’s cooking, prepare 1 pound of spaghetti according to the package instructions, making sure to reserve one cup of pasta water before draining it.

3-In a food processor or blender, combine the spinach and garlic mixture with ยฝ cup of grated Parmesan or Pecorino Romano cheese and half of the reserved pasta water. Puree everything until it forms a smooth sauce, adding more pasta water as needed to get the consistency you like. Return the sauce to the pan, mix it with the cooked spaghetti, and heat through, adjusting with extra pasta water if it seems too thick.

4-Finally, taste the dish and season with more salt and pepper if needed, then serve it up with extra grated cheese on top. This whole process takes just 15 minutes total, with 5 minutes for prep and 10 for cooking, making it ideal for busy nights. Notes

๐Ÿง„ Don’t overcook the garlic – it should be softened but not browned to avoid bitterness in the sauce
๐ŸŒŠ Always reserve pasta water before draining – the starchy water helps create a silky smooth sauce and helps it cling to the pasta
๐Ÿฅฌ Use fresh baby spinach for the best flavor and texture – frozen spinach can make the sauce watery and less vibrant
